Longtime friends, Mehdi and Hamid, work for a collection agency. They crisscross the villages of southern Morocco in their old car and share double rooms in shabby hotels. They are exactly the same size, and wear the same suits and ties, as well as the same shoes. Paid nearly nothing, they try to play hard to make good figures. One day, in a gas station planted in the middle of the desert, a motorcycle parks in front of them. A man is handcuffed to the luggage rack, threatening. It’s the Evader. Their meeting marks the beginning of an unforeseen and mystical journey.
Yousra is young Moroccan woman who works as a fitness trainer in a sports center in Mohammedia. After having many disappointments with men, she finally meets someone new, Tarik, who seems to be really in love with her and wants to marry her. She doesn't know that Tarik has hidden from her his past as a drug trafficker but soon his past catches up with him and Yousra's life is completely shattered.
